NM Insurance celebrates its 20th anniversary

by NM Insurance 11 Apr 07:05 UTC
NM Insurance 20 Years Anniversary © Tony Newby

NM Insurance, a leading specialist insurance agency operating across Australia and New Zealand, is proud to be celebrating its 20th anniversary this month. Today, NM Insurance encompasses nine specialist insurance brands with five offices and a team of over 100.

The NM Insurance journey began in April 2005 with a focus on recreational boat insurance in Australia. Today, NM Insurance is a leading provider of consumer and commercial insurance solutions for the marine, motorcycling, caravanning and cargo markets across Australia and New Zealand. NM Insurance has nine specialist insurance brands some of which include Nautilus Marine Insurance, Australian Caravan Insurance, National Motorcycle Insurance, and Proteus Marine Insurance.

NM Insurance's trans-Tasman footprint now encompasses over 100 team members and five offices located across Australia and New Zealand, with a recent expansion of the Australian operations including the opening of new offices in Victoria and Western Australia. These new offices joined the established locations in Sydney, Auckland, and Brisbane, and reflect an ongoing commitment to providing outstanding local service and support to our partners and customers.

NM Insurance by numbers:

  • 20 years in business.
  • 9 insurance brands, including Nautilus Marine Insurance, Australian Caravan Insurance, National Motorcycle Insurance, and Proteus Marine Insurance.
  • 100+ staff across Australia and New Zealand.
  • 5 offices across Australia and New Zealand.
  • Over $500M in claims paid.
  • 1,000+ claims support partners across Australia and New Zealand.
